Tixeo (France, Montpellier) and sipgate (Germany, Düsseldorf) are the strongest European alternatives to Zoom on EU Vetted's editorial compliance score — both rated 5/5 with no material CLOUD Act exposure. Tixeo is SecNumCloud-qualified with end-to-end encryption as the default; sipgate bundles video, voice, and PBX for DACH teams. Whereby (Norway) and Pexip (Norway) both score 4/5 with EU-primary infrastructure.

Zoom is the default video-conferencing platform for a generation of remote workers and hybrid teams — and a US-incorporated product (Zoom Video Communications, Inc., publicly listed on NASDAQ as ZM), with sub-processors and primary infrastructure in the United States that fall under CLOUD Act jurisdiction. For a German procurement team writing a Schrems II transfer impact assessment, a French defence-adjacent organisation requiring SecNumCloud, or a European law firm worried about evidentiary preservation of meeting content, the ownership and infrastructure profile is what prompts buyers to evaluate alternatives.
This page maps the four European video-conferencing alternatives we have verified against Zoom on the criteria a buyer actually cares about: who legally owns the company, where the data physically sits, whether meeting media is end-to-end encrypted, and whether the platform holds a recognised European compliance framework (ISO 27001, BSI C5, EUCS, SecNumCloud). The compliance score is editorial, never paid, and every row is sourced to the vendor's public DPA. We re-verify quarterly.
If you only have ten minutes: Tixeo is the strongest choice for SecNumCloud-required French buyers with E2E video as the default (France, Montpellier, 5/5), sipgate is the closest all-in-one DACH choice combining video, voice, and PBX (Germany, Düsseldorf, 5/5), Whereby is the most consumer-friendly browser-based option for small teams (Norway, 4/5), and Pexip is the enterprise pick for large-scale video infrastructure (Norway, 4/5).

Montpellier-based French secure video conferencing (founded 2003), ANSSI CSPN-certified, SecNumCloud-qualified, defense + government grade.
Düsseldorf-based German VoIP + cloud-telephony operator (founded 2004, self-financed), 130 employees, all-German infrastructure.
Norwegian browser-based WebRTC video (ex-appear.in, Videonor-owned), no-install meetings + Embedded SDK; ISO 27001 + GDPR + HIPAA.

We do not recommend a single "best" pick because the right Zoom alternative depends on whether your binding constraint is SecNumCloud sovereignty, all-in-one voice+video consolidation, external-participant friction, or enterprise broadcast scale. For every product we read the public DPA, sub-processors document, hosting region declaration, and corporate ownership records. Each is timestamped. Compliance score is editorial, re-verified quarterly. We never accept self-attestation.
